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
623216898 636330005 45124321 692
6891605 77791
6891605 77791
17508401 63105155 950
All about undefined
Interested in learning more?
6891605 77791
17508401 63105155 950
See more
58383212099 29740216 80
897247724 527427 53512
See more
18 884423 8427583416
6634229 492152251 968387279
See more